Strawberry Jello Pie

Ingredients
  

  • 3 oz. strawberry jello mix
  • c. water
  • 1 c. ice cold water
  • 16 oz. cool whip divided
  • 9 in. graham cracker crust
  • Fresh strawberries for garnish

Instructions
 

  • Bring the ⅔ cup of water to a boil. Remove from the heat and whisk in jello mix, stirring until dissolved.
  • Stir in the 1 cup ice cold water, and stir for 1-2 minutes as jello starts to thicken slightly.
  • Pour the jello mixture into a large mixing bowl, and whisk in 12 ounces of the cool whip (¾ of the 16 ounce container).
  • Move the mixture to the refrigerator for 30 minutes.
  • After 30 minutes, check the mixture and give it another whisk to make sure all of the jello and cool whip are incorporated.
  • Place back into the refrigerator for another 30 minutes.
  • Give the mixture a final stir, and pour into your prepared crust, careful not to over fill, discard any extra filling.
  • Place the pie into the refrigerator to set for at least 6 hours, or over night.
  • Serve with the remaining cool whip on top. Enjoy!

Notes

  • Allow the pie to set in the refrigerator undisturbed to prevent any liquid separation; this will also allow the pie to obtain the needed consistency.
